How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Central Green Bay?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Central Green Bay Studio Apartments | $1,247 | $799 | $1,600 |
Central Green Bay 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,360 | $492 | $2,105 |
| Central Green Bay 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,593 | $617 | $5,995 |
| Central Green Bay 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,933 | $790 | $3,775 |
| Central Green Bay 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,995 | $2,995 | $2,995 |

Frequently Asked Questions about 1 Bedroom Central Green Bay Apartments
What is the Cheapest apartment in Central Green Bay with 1 Bedroom?
Currently the most affordable 1 Bedroom in Central Green Bay is at City East Apartments listed at $513.
How much is the average rent for a 1 Bedroom Central Green Bay Apartment?
The average rent for a 1 Bedroom Apartment in Central Green Bay is $1,360.
What is the largest available 1 Bedroom Central Green Bay Apartment for rent?
Today's apartment with the most square footage in Central Green Bay is a 1,700 square feet unit starting from $1,549 at Old Orchard Luxury Apartment Homes.
What is the average size for Central Green Bay 1 Bedroom Apartments for rent?
The average size for a 1 Bedroom rental in Central Green Bay is currently 1,050 sq ft.
